Walter Ludwig NATHAN was born 3 September 1905 in Neustadt, Germany

Walter Ludwig NATHAN was the child of ?   and   ?

Walter Ludwig was an immigrant to the United States, arriving by 1937.

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Walter Ludwig  married  Anne Marie LOTGE 29 March 1931 in Magdeburg, Germany .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Anne Marie LOTGE  was born 18 June 1909 in Wernigerode, Harz, Sachsen-Anhalt, Germany.  Anne Marie died abt. 2006 in Kingston, New Hampshire, USA. 

Walter Ludwig NATHAN died 19 May 1961 in Haverhill, Massachusetts, USA .
